Understanding Weight Loss Treatment
Obesity is a long-term health condition — not a matter of willpower. Your body has a complex system of hormones that control appetite, fullness, and how you store energy. When these signals are disrupted, maintaining a healthy weight becomes much harder.
Effective treatment usually combines:
- Lifestyle changes — healthier eating, more movement, better sleep
- Medication — to help your body’s appetite signals work more effectively
- Ongoing support — regular check-ins with your pharmacy or healthcare team
How GLP-1 Medications Work
GLP-1 (Glucagon-Like Peptide-1) medications mimic a natural hormone your gut produces after eating. They help by:
- Reducing appetite — you feel full sooner and stay satisfied longer
- Slowing digestion — food moves through your stomach more gradually
- Supporting blood sugar control — especially helpful if you have type 2 diabetes
Treatments Available at PillSorted
Mounjaro (Tirzepatide)
- Works on two hormones (GLP-1 and GIP) for enhanced results
- Administered weekly via the KwikPen
- Available in multiple dose strengths, gradually increased
Wegovy (Semaglutide)
- Targets GLP-1 to reduce appetite and support weight loss
- Once-weekly injection using the FlexTouch pen
- Dose increases gradually over the first few months
What to Expect
- Results take time — most people see meaningful weight loss over 3–6 months.
- Side effects are common in the first few weeks (nausea, changes in appetite) and usually settle.
- Your pharmacist will check in regularly and adjust your dose as needed.
- Lifestyle changes alongside medication give the best results.
Is It Right for Me?
Weight loss medication is suitable for adults with a BMI of 30 or above, or 27 or above with a weight-related health condition. Our clinical team reviews every consultation to make sure the treatment is safe and appropriate for you.
